Complaint by 365 hf. regarding the contract made between Ríkisútvarpið ohf. and Árvakur hf. with Capacent Gallup.

Analysis

On 20 April 2007, the Competition Authority received a submission from 365 hf. (365) complained about a contract entered into by the National Broadcasting Service hf. (RÚV) and Árvakur hf. with Capacent Gallup for the conduct and publication of weekly opinion polls on the support for political parties in the run-up to the parliamentary elections. 365 considered that the contract in question was inconsistent with both the provisions of the Competition Act and the provisions of the Act on the National Broadcasting Service Ltd. In the opinion of the Competition Authority, the contract for the creation and publication of the aforementioned opinion polls falls within RÚV's broad public service role. Furthermore, the cooperation between RÚV and Árvakur in this instance is not considered to contravene competition law. Therefore, there are no grounds for the Competition Authority to intervene in the matter.
